ETL—meaning extract, transform, load—is a data integration process that combines, cleans and organizes data from multiple sources into a single, consistent data set for storage in a data warehouse, data lake or other target system. It enables data analysis to provide actionable business information, effectively preparing data for analysis and business intelligence processes.
